Acid Equipment Operator
IMPERATIVE CHEMICAL PARTNERS, INC.
Description SUMMARY The Acid Equipment Operator is responsible for pumping and operating equipment in a safe and satisfactory manner. The role requires proficiency in troubleshooting operational issues, handling hazardous materials safely, and maintaining compliance with all DOT regulations. 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

- Perform all operational duties proficiently.
- Troubleshoot operational issues and determine whether they are mechanical or process-related, notifying appropriate personnel when needed.
- Safely handle solvents, acids, and other hazardous or potentially hazardous chemicals.
- Report all spills, leaks, injuries, mischarges, and other incidents immediately to the supervisor and/or management.
- Operate in compliance with DOT regulations governing the transportation of hazardous materials, following homeland security requirements and guidelines.
- Perform and maintain daily DOT regulatory requirements associated with CDL, including pre/post-trip inspections and driving logs.
- Maintain truck and equipment in a safe and operable condition through daily and periodic mechanical and safety inspections.
- Attend all required training, including safety training, as specified by the supervisor.
- Wear personal protective equipment (PPE) properly and in accordance with company policy.
- Assist in keeping work locations clean by picking up garbage as necessary.
- Other duties as assigned.
- High school diploma, GED, or equivalent work experience.
- 1 or more years of experience in acid stimulation with an oil service company.
- 1 or more years of commercial driving experience.
- Proficiency in operating acid pumps and auxiliary equipment.
- Compliance with DOT rules and regulations.
- Ability to safely handle hazardous chemicals.
- Basic understanding of well and valve pressures.
- Ability to lift 5-60 pounds and perform physical labor as required.
- Team player with strong communication and relationship-building skills.
- 1 or more years of experience in the oil and gas industry.
- Class A CDL with Hazmat and Tanker endorsements.
- Acceptable driving record for a minimum of 3 years.
- Must have a current Medical Card and Safeland certification .
- Requires working in various environmental conditions, including extreme heat, cold, humidity, and noise levels over 85 decibels.
- Frequent standing, walking, lifting, pushing, pulling, and carrying materials.
- Must be able to wear a respirator and work in confined or elevated spaces as required.
- 25% travel expected.
- 80 hours bi-weekly.
